Start byCutting a piece of shrink wrap that is large … WebNov 13, 2024 · Turn the seal time to a 2 or 3. At the end of the cycle, the sealing light will turn off. After the light goes off, keep the sealing bar held down while removing excess film. If the product does not easily pull away, slowly increase the seal time. WebHow do I measure for shrink wrap bags? Measure the product being shrink wrapped around its widest point. Add 10% to that circumference and divide the number by two. The recipe instructs that the foil and plastic are removed after this low ... the walk pharmacy healesvilleWebCompressed air is blown into the tubes to form a bubble. The bubble stretches the plastic into the desired thicknesses. The bubble is collapsed between metal rollers to form a plastic film.
